The Government of the Republic of Kazakhstan has approved the Comprehensive Livestock Development Plan for 2026–2030 aimed at ensuring sustainable growth of the sector and increasing its competitiveness. The Kazakh Research Institute of Livestock and Fodder Production considers this document strategically important as a systemic foundation for the further development of domestic livestock production.
One of the key directions of the Comprehensive Plan is the expansion of the feed base and the introduction of scientifically grounded methods for the rational use of pasture lands. The implementation of these measures creates conditions for preserving and increasing livestock numbers, as well as for ensuring stable growth in animal productivity. The establishment of a strong feed base is regarded as a fundamental factor in improving livestock efficiency and reducing dependence on external resources.
The document also provides measures aimed at strengthening the role of the state in the development of pedigree livestock breeding. Particular attention is paid to the introduction of modern methods for evaluating farm animals, automation of pedigree status assignment processes, and the development of specialized breeding farms. An important condition for achieving these objectives is compliance with scientifically substantiated breeding and selection plans supported by scientific supervision.
The integrated approach incorporated into the Livestock Development Plan for 2026–2030 combines state support measures with practical implementation mechanisms. This creates a solid foundation for the development of domestic pedigree livestock breeding and fodder production, while also providing favorable conditions for attracting investments and introducing innovative technologies into the agricultural sector.
